Transaction 12bfe2d64a53e74045edd652a0d14e8c925f07d36a363e28fdc7623e88c3fb2c

1 Input
2 Outputs
  • 12bfe2d64a53e74045edd652a0d14e8c925f07d36a363e28fdc7623e88c3fb2c:0
  • value  9834794284
    address  141EwPNTs92RuwNwfQXnkSx6mawdk4Udv8
  • 12bfe2d64a53e74045edd652a0d14e8c925f07d36a363e28fdc7623e88c3fb2c:1
  • value  5000000
    address  1EfKMy8aJ6yxCqkvuWa5GMD5fz4iUeZQbv